STATE, GROUP 1 SEMIFINALS: New Providence 57, Waldwick 44

Senior Mike Machin came to life in the third quarter to lead the Pioneers to victory in the Group 1 semifinal game in Plainfield on March 10. Machin hit 10 of his team-leading 17 points in that quarter. Todd Simo sank 16 points while Tim Simo and Mike Piccolo scored 10 each.

The Pioneers jumped their record to 20-5 an advanced to the Group 1 finals which was held at Convention center in Atlantic City on March 14. Waldwick slid to 20-5.

Mike Bird ricocheted in the winning goal 2:56 into overtime to left the 13th-ranked Westfield High School ice hockey team to a 4-3 victory over 15th-ranked Summit in the quarterfinals of the New Jersey Devils public schools tournament at Warinanco Rink in Roselle on March 10.

After losing to the Hilltoppers in their first meeting, the Blue Devils racked up three-straight convincing victories over them. This time, however their meeting was more closely contested.

Max Langford and Ronnie Kashlak each fired in a goal to give the Blue

Devils a 2-0 lead in the first period. Just before the end of the period Hilltopper Dave Haire flicked in a goal to tighten the score.

The Hilltoppers struck early in the second period with goals from Mike Nelson and Matt Starker to take a 32 lead. They kept the lead until Josh Falcone netted a goal with 8:03 left in the third period.

The Blue Devils, who advanced to the semifinal round for the first time in school history, played fifth-ranked Brick at the Mennen Arena in Morris Township. Westfield improved to 1512 while Summit slipped to 16-7-2.
